substr_replace Sostuisce una porzione di testo Descrizione stringsubstr_replace stringstring stringreplacement intstart intlength La funzione substr_replace sostituisce una copia di string delimitata dai parametri start e (opzionalmente) length con il testo indicato in replacement. Viene restituito il testo risultante. Se start è positivo, la sostituzione inizierà palla posizione start di string. Se start è negativo, la sostituzione inizierà da start caratteri dalla fine di string. Se è indicato il parametro length ed è positivo, indica il numero di caratteri del testo string che devono essere sostituiti. Se questo parametro è negativo, indica il numero di caratteri dalla fine di string a cui fermarsi nella sostituzione. Se non viene indicato, si utilizzerà il default strlen( string ); ad esempio si finirà la sostituzione alla fine di string. Esempio di uso di <function>substr_replace</function> \n"; /* Questi due esempi sostituiscono tutte le occorrenze di $var con 'bob'. */ echo substr_replace($var, 'bob', 0) . "
\n"; echo substr_replace($var, 'bob', 0, strlen($var)) . "
\n"; /* Inserisce 'bob' a destra all'inizio di $var. */ echo substr_replace($var, 'bob', 0, 0) . "
\n"; /* Nei successivi due esempi si sostituisce 'MNRPQR' in $var con 'bob'. */ echo substr_replace($var, 'bob', 10, -1) . "
\n"; echo substr_replace($var, 'bob', -7, -1) . "
\n"; /* Cancella 'MNRPQR' da $var. */ echo substr_replace($var, '', 10, -1) . "
\n"; ?> ]]>
¬e.bin-safe; Vedere anche str_replace e substr.